CCdlChangeObservers Class Reference

class CCdlChangeObservers : public CBase

Collection of CCdlChangeObserver objects.

Inherits from

Constructor & Destructor Documentation

CCdlChangeObservers()

CCdlChangeObservers()

~CCdlChangeObservers()

~CCdlChangeObservers()

Member Functions Documentation

AddCustomisationChangeObserverL(MCdlChangeObserver *, TUid)

voidAddCustomisationChangeObserverL(MCdlChangeObserver *aObserver,
TUidaUid
)

Parameters

MCdlChangeObserver * aObserver
TUid aUid

AddGeneralChangeObserverL(MCdlChangeObserver *)

voidAddGeneralChangeObserverL(MCdlChangeObserver *aObserver)

Parameters

MCdlChangeObserver * aObserver

FindIndex(MCdlChangeObserver *)

TInt FindIndex(MCdlChangeObserver *aObserver)const [private]

Parameters

MCdlChangeObserver * aObserver

HandleAvailableRefsChangeL()

voidHandleAvailableRefsChangeL()

HandleCustomisationChangeL(const CCdlUids &)

voidHandleCustomisationChangeL(const CCdlUids &aUids)

Parameters

const CCdlUids & aUids

RemoveChangeObserver(MCdlChangeObserver *)

voidRemoveChangeObserver(MCdlChangeObserver *aObserver)

Parameters

MCdlChangeObserver * aObserver

Member Type Definitions Documentation

Typedef CCdlChangeObserverArray

typedef CArrayPtrFlat< CCdlChangeObserver >CCdlChangeObserverArray[private]

Member Data Documentation

CCdlChangeObserverArray iObservers

CCdlChangeObserverArray iObservers[private]